一佳互联

展开菜单

K8s网络组件之Calico:IPIP工作模式

K8s网络组件之Calico:IPIP工作模式
CNI存在的意义 为了对接第三方的网络组件,提供一种接口,实现接口逻辑的松耦合   K8s网络组件之Calico Calico是一个纯三层(基于路由的)的数据中心网络方案,Calico支持广泛的平台,包括Kubernetes、OpenStack等。 Calico 在每一个计算节点利用 Linux Kernel 实现了一个高效的虚拟路由器( vRouter) 来负责数据转发,而每个 vRouter 通过 BGP 协议负责把自己上运行的 wo...

K8s网络组件之Calico:Route Reflector 模式(RR)

K8s网络组件之Calico:Route Reflector 模式(RR)
Ipip模式是通过宿主机的网络去传输的,这个模式和flannel的vxlan工作模式差不多是一样的,都是一种复杂的网络方案,IPIP和vxlan模式的性能基本上接近,所以在性能方面要相对于路由方面损失10-20%。 Calio和flannel一样也支持路由方案,在calio里面使用了BGP路由方案去实现的,BGP就是基于路由去转发的,每个节点通过BGP协议同步路由表,将每个节点作为路由器转发。 现在要将IPIP模式改为BGP模式 [root@k8s-master ~]#...

K8s 高性能网络组件 Calico 入门教程

K8s 高性能网络组件 Calico 入门教程
1、Calico概述 Calico 是 Kubernetes 生态系统中另一种流行的网络选择。虽然 Flannel 被公认为是最简单的选择,但 Calico 以其性能、灵活性而闻名。Calico 的功能更为全面,不仅提供主机和pod之间的网络连接,还涉及网络安全和管理。Calico CNI插件在 CNI 框架内封装了Calico的功能。 Calico 是一个基于BGP的纯三层的网络方案,与 OpenStack、Kubernetes、AWS、GCE 等云平台都能够良好地...

Openeuler2203系统zookeeper+kafka集群部署

Openeuler2203系统zookeeper+kafka集群部署
Openeuler2203系统zookeeper+kafka集群部署一,具体环境 1,云主机前三台用来安装zookeeper-3.9.1与kafka_2.13-3.6.1,Java 采用JAVA-11-openjdk版本192.168.0.11 ecs-0001 192.168.0.12 ecs-0002 192.168.0.13 ecs-0003 192.168.0.14 ecs-0004注意: kafka新版本可以使用kraft配置文件,不再需要zookeeper。2,目...

kafka3.X集群安装(不使用zookeeper)

kafka3.X集群安装(不使用zookeeper)
kafka3.X集群安装(不使用zookeeper)一、kafka集群实例角色规划 上图中黑色代表broker(消息代理服务),褐色/蓝色代表Controller(集群控制器服务)左图(kafka2.0):一个集群所有节点都是broker角色,kafka从三个broker中选举出来一个Controller控制器,控制器将集群元数据信息(比如主题分类、消费进度等)保存到zookeeper,用于集群各节点之间分布式交互。右图(kafka3.0):假设一个集群有四个bro...

华为云基于ServiceStage的微服务开发与部署的实验过程问题

华为云基于ServiceStage的微服务开发与部署的实验过程问题
华为云基于ServiceStage的微服务开发与部署的实验过程问题一,无法拉取代码问题1,在华为云作基于ServiceStage的微服务开发与部署的实验时,会出现git clone不了代码的问题。2,主要原因是在cce中配置好k8s集群管理端后,再手动添加的3个节点,没法添加公网IP的,导致 git clone代码时,node节点主机无法连接外网,所以不能正常进行。解决方法 :  新建三个EIP,或是NAT资源。然后再绑定到节点主机上,再次到 servic...

如何体验华为云ServiceStage的源码部署功能?

如何体验华为云ServiceStage的源码部署功能?
如何体验华为云ServiceStage的源码部署功能? 查看PDF分享ServiceStage基于GitHub提供了一些不同语言的demo。您可以Fork特定语言的demo源码到自己的GitHub代码仓库中,参考创建并部署组件去体验ServiceStage的源码部署功能。表1 ServiceStage提供的demo源码及GitHub地址说明demo名称语言类型GitHub代码仓库地址ServiceComb-SpringMVCJavahttps://gith...

weathermap应用接入local cse2方法

weathermap应用接入local cse2方法
weathermap应用接入local cse2方法https://gitee.com/micoder/weathermap.git一,Local CSE2介绍与安装1,Local CSE2介绍与下载本地开发工具包含了ServiceComb引擎2.x的本地轻量化版本,提供用于本地开发的轻量服务中心、配置中心,和简单易用的界面。使用说明请参考本地开发工具压缩包中的README.md文件。功能资源最大配额微服务管理微服务版本数量(个)10,000单个微服务实例数量(个)100&n...

如何 Linux 命令唤醒计算机 -局域网唤醒 ( WOL )

如何 Linux 命令唤醒计算机 -局域网唤醒 ( WOL )
如何 Linux 命令唤醒计算机 -局域网唤醒 ( WOL )wake-on-LAN (WOL) 是一种以太网网络标准,允许通过网络消息打开服务器。您需要将“幻数据包”发送到启用 LAN 唤醒的以太网适配器和主板,以打开被叫系统。确保将网卡(eth0 或 eth1)与主板连接并启用 BIOS 的 WOL 功能。这是在RHEL / Fedora / CentOS / Debian / Ubuntu Linux下启用WOL的快速指南。客户端软件最好使用软件将 WoL(局域网唤醒)...

转载-Openeuler2203 Linux db2V10.5命令行安装超详细图文教程(附下载地址)

转载-Openeuler2203 Linux db2V10.5命令行安装超详细图文教程(附下载地址)
Linux下db2V10.5命令行安装超详细图文教程(附下载地址)下载地址:https://pan.baidu.com/s/1GtF03x1FMF3IsGdSiBJu-g 提取码:8vfj 注意: openeuler2203已经安装好相关依赖,使用db2prereqcheck检查时,提示无法确定分发等级,可以不用管。直接进行安装,可正常完成并远程连接使用。一、db2prereqcheck预检查首先进入到压缩包所在的目录,执行tar命令对.tar.gz压缩文...